Visus (1976)
Visus shows the working of the eye using optical and sound effects neglecting the concrete nature of the objects depicted while promoting a technically impeccable exploration of photo receptive capacities to an essay on the visible and the invisible in order to make a poetic vow of loyalty to the act of vision.
Director: Péter Tímár
Runtime: 18 min
Release Date: June 3, 1976
